Find the top Fish & chips restaurants in Virginia near you now.
Seafood restaurant
Address: 7607 Staples Mill Rd, Richmond, VA 23228
Address: 4617 Jefferson Davis Hwy, Richmond, VA 23234
Address: 116 E 21st St, Norfolk, VA 23517
Address: 831 E Little Creek Rd, Norfolk, VA 23518
Address: 3313 Western Branch Blvd, Chesapeake, VA 23321
Address: 2181 Upton Dr #420, Virginia Beach, VA 23454
American restaurant
Address: 6557 College Park Square suite 29, Virginia Beach, VA 23464